Caste and Organization Studies: Our Silence Makes Us Complicit

Snehanjali Chrispal et al.

Summary: The caste system, existing for thousands of years, affects over a billion people globally, exerting significant influence on their socioeconomic lives. Rooted in the body and the sacred, it results in severe socioeconomic discrimination, impacting workplaces, institutional work, precarious work, and modern slavery. A deeper scholarly engagement with caste is essential to understanding its implications for grand challenges and inclusive organizations.

Abusive supervision and knowledge sharing: moderating roles of Islamic work ethic and learning goal orientation

Talat Islam et al.

Summary: This study found that abusive supervision has a damaging effect on knowledge sharing in the workplace, but employee learning goal orientation and Islamic work ethic help mitigate this detrimental effect. The research advances knowledge on the boundary conditions that help alleviate the undesirable effect of abusive supervision on knowledge sharing in organizational settings.
